HemI 2.0 - Heatmap Illustrator 2.0

HemI 2.0 is an updated online service for heatmap illustration, supporting 7 clustering methods, 22 types of distances, 3 input formats, and 5 output formats. We also implemented an option of enrichment analysis for 12 model species, with 15 types of functional annotations and 5 visualization idioms. The users' data will be stored on our server for 24 hours.
